Use the proper serialization format when bundling aggregations. (#12090)
This ensures that the `latest_event` field of the bundled aggregation for threads uses the same format as the other events in the response.
Showing
- changelog.d/12090.bugfix 1 addition, 0 deletionschangelog.d/12090.bugfix
- synapse/appservice/api.py 13 additions, 11 deletionssynapse/appservice/api.py
- synapse/events/utils.py 54 additions, 27 deletionssynapse/events/utils.py
- synapse/handlers/events.py 2 additions, 1 deletionsynapse/handlers/events.py
- synapse/handlers/initial_sync.py 6 additions, 3 deletionssynapse/handlers/initial_sync.py
- synapse/handlers/pagination.py 5 additions, 2 deletionssynapse/handlers/pagination.py
- synapse/rest/client/notifications.py 7 additions, 2 deletionssynapse/rest/client/notifications.py
- synapse/rest/client/sync.py 38 additions, 94 deletionssynapse/rest/client/sync.py
- tests/events/test_utils.py 4 additions, 1 deletiontests/events/test_utils.py
- tests/rest/client/test_relations.py 0 additions, 2 deletionstests/rest/client/test_relations.py
Loading
Please register or sign in to comment